Router

Located at the root folder within the system tree, each router node shows:

„Router status icon – Live (blinking heart beat).

„Router name – Router name or IP address. Example:

Router iSR-6140:10.3.13.90

Router icons

Online router - The blinking heart on the router icon indicates that the connection between the SANsurfer Router Manager and the agent is active

for this router.

FC and iSCSI Ports

Nested beneath the Router node, port nodes show:

„FC Port n – Fibre Channel port number; the router can support up to 2 FC ports.

„iSCSI Port n – iSCSI port number; the router can support up to 2 iSCSI ports.

Port icons

FC Port n – Port connection 1 or 2. To determine the port status, select the port node in the system tree. On the port's Information tabbed page, the Link Status field identifies the status as either Link Up or Link Down.

SCSI Port n – Port connection 1 or 2. To determine the port sta- tus, select the port node in the system tree. On the port's Informa- tion tabbed page, look under iSCSI Port Network Settings. The Link Status field identifies the status as either Link Up or Link Down.

Discovered iSCSI Initiators

Nested beneath the Router node, Discovered iSCSI Initiator nodes identify the initiators logged into the router.

Example:

iqn.1991-05.com:microsoft:winhaz14
